29/3 Park is a vast park covering more than 20 hectares, located at the intersection of Dien Bien Phu and Nguyen Tri Phuong Streets in Da Nang. About 10 hectares of the area are dedicated to a beautiful lake. Surrounded by lush trees, comfortable walking paths, and various recreational facilities, this park has become a popular destination for tourists who want to enjoy the natural scenery, exercise, or simply relax. One of the main attractions of 29/3 Park is its large lake, encircled by a comfortable path for walking, jogging, or cycling. The serene waters and surrounding trees create a cool atmosphere, ideal for visitors seeking a break from the city’s hustle and bustle. In another part of the park, there is a children’s play area equipped with rides such as a Ferris wheel and electric cars, making it suitable for families. Additionally, a mini zoo catches the attention of children, allowing them to see various animals up close. With a combination of natural beauty and complete facilities, 29/3 Park is the perfect spot for relaxation, exercise, or enjoying quality time with family and friends. For locals, 29/3 Park is often a place to gather, exercise, and socialize. Every morning and evening, the park is filled with people engaging in various physical activities, from jogging and yoga to group exercises. The lake is also a popular spot for fishing enthusiasts, with designated areas for this activity. On weekends, the park becomes livelier with community events like music performances, art exhibitions, and cultural festivals. Many families enjoy picnicking under large trees, taking in the peaceful atmosphere and scenic park views. Overall, 29/3 Park offers a unique blend of natural tranquility and social warmth that reflects the spirit of Da Nang’s community life.

What public facilities are available at 29/3 Park?

29/3 Park in Da Nang offers a variety of amenities for the convenience of visitors. The park has a large lake commonly used for fishing, jogging areas for exercise, and outdoor fitness equipment available for free use. There are also clean public restrooms and many shaded seating areas under large trees, creating a relaxing and refreshing atmosphere in the city’s heart.

What tourist attractions are near 29/3 Park?

Near 29/3 Park, you can find several interesting tourist attractions. One of them is the Cham Sculpture Museum, which showcases art and artifacts from the historic Cham culture. Han Market, a traditional market offering a range of local products from food to handicrafts, is also close to the park. Additionally, My Khe Beach is a popular destination for swimming and relaxation, and the Dragon Bridge, a Da Nang icon, features light and fountain shows every weekend. All these locations are easily accessible from the park, making 29/3 Park an ideal starting point for exploring Da Nang.

What local foods should you try near 29/3 Park?

Several local culinary options around 29/3 Park shouldn’t be missed. Mi Quang Ba Mua is a famous spot for authentic Mi Quang noodles served with various toppings. Banh Xeo Ba Duong offers crispy Vietnamese pancakes with fresh vegetables that are sure to please the palate. Around the park, you can also try Bun Thit Nuong Kieu, which serves delicious grilled meat noodle dishes. For dessert, Kem Bach Dang is a legendary ice cream shop known for its unique flavors and is well worth a visit.

What events have been held at 29/3 Park?

29/3 Park often hosts various events and festivals, especially during Lunar New Year celebrations and Vietnam’s National Day. Regular events at the park include flower exhibitions, traditional art performances, and local food bazaars. The park also frequently hosts community activities like morning group exercises and cultural festivals showcasing local handicrafts and products, providing visitors an opportunity to learn more about local traditions and culture.

How can I get to 29/3 Park from Ho Chi Minh City?

To reach 29/3 Park from Ho Chi Minh City, the best option is to take a direct flight to Da Nang International Airport, with a travel time of approximately 1.5 hours. From the airport, the park is about 3 km away and can be reached by taxi or online transportation services in around 10 minutes. Other transportation options, such as train or bus, are also available, although these take longer, around 15 to 20 hours of travel. Flying is a quicker and more efficient option for this trip.
